Mirissa

Curving around a palm-fringed bay on Sri Lanka's deep south coast, Mirissa has earned a reputation as one of the island's most enchanting beach destinations. Located in the Southern Province between Galle and Matara, this relaxed seaside village combines golden sands, world-class whale watching, and a social atmosphere that feels both welcoming and unpretentious. For British travellers seeking a south-coast escape that balances natural wonder with beachside ease, Mirissa delivers an experience that is difficult to match.

Mirissa's beach is a near-perfect crescent of sand, sheltered by headlands that create calm, swimmable waters for much of the year. The bay is ideal for families and couples alike, offering space for sunbathing, paddling, and long walks along the shore. Coconut palms provide natural shade, beachfront cafes serve cold drinks and fresh meals, and the overall atmosphere encourages visitors to slow down and savour the tropics at their most inviting. As evening approaches, the sky above Mirissa Bay turns spectacular shades of orange and pink, drawing locals and visitors to the sand for sunset gatherings that have become a daily ritual.

The town's greatest claim to fame is its whale-watching industry. From November to April, boat excursions from Mirissa harbour venture into the deep waters offshore, where blue whales, sperm whales, and playful pods of dolphins are regularly encountered. These encounters rank among the most thrilling wildlife experiences available anywhere in Asia, and responsible operators ensure that viewing distances respect the animals' wellbeing. For many British visitors, a morning spent watching a blue whale surface beside the boat becomes the defining memory of their Sri Lankan holiday.

Surfing adds further appeal for active travellers. Several breaks along the coast cater to different abilities, while surf schools offer lessons for beginners. The vibe is relaxed and inclusive, reflecting Mirissa's broader ethos of easygoing coastal living.

Beyond the bay, Mirissa connects seamlessly to the attractions of the deep south. Galle Fort, with its colonial architecture and cultural treasures, lies forty minutes north. Dondra Head, the island's southernmost point, is a short drive away, while Yala National Park and Udawalawe offer safari opportunities for those extending their journey eastward.

Coconut Tree Hill, a dramatic headland crowned with palms, has become one of the south coast's most photographed viewpoints, particularly at sunrise when the light casts long shadows across the clifftop. The quieter beaches of Secret Beach and Polhena, reached by short walks or tuk-tuk rides from the main bay, offer alternatives for those seeking solitude. Mirissa's growing range of boutique hotels and beachfront villas caters to every budget, from backpacker hostels to honeymoon retreats with private plunge pools overlooking the ocean.

Seafood is exceptional here. Beachfront restaurants serve grilled lobster, prawns, and fish caught that morning, while Sri Lankan curries and international dishes cater to diverse tastes. Dining with sand between your toes as the stars appear overhead is one of Mirissa's enduring pleasures.

Mirissa is reached from Colombo in approximately two and a half hours via the Southern Expressway, with the coastal road offering a scenic alternative.
